Access to prevention and recovery support is a fundamental aspect of effective substance abuse programs in Family Health Services. Such programs recognize that addressing substance use disorders is not solely about enforcement or punitive measures, but rather about providing individuals with the necessary resources to prevent addiction and support their recovery journey.

Prevention initiatives can include education about the risks of substance use, community outreach, and skills training to help individuals make informed choices. Recovery support may encompass counseling, rehabilitation services, peer support groups, and ongoing care management to aid individuals in overcoming addiction and sustaining recovery.

This comprehensive approach is essential because it acknowledges the complexity of substance use disorders and the need for sustainable support mechanisms that empower individuals or families to make healthier choices and maintain long-term recovery. This understanding is crucial for developing effective programs and fostering a supportive environment within the community.
